    How to sex a hatchling?

    In looking at this years post's I see that most all who hatch out bp's almost imediatly know the sex of said snakes. My question is how do you sex a hatchling bp? Do you probe, pop, or is there some visual cue from the egg?

    Re: How to sex a hatchling?

    Hi,

    I pop - if I see penes it's a definate male and marked as such. If I don't see penes it's a possible female that I will re-check later.

    I'm kind of a wuss about probing hatchlings.

    Re: How to sex a hatchling?

    I pop to see which are males also. I probe after one month old to make sure. I only probe after they have eaten a few times. Probing will stress them alot and could make them not want to feed.

    Re: How to sex a hatchling?

    Yup. I pop. Any males are definitely males. Any females are marked as "female?". After their 1st shed I double check females. Then before they're sent off to their new homes I triple check again just to be sure.
